Rocky Mountain National Park is positioned in north-central Colorado. The dimensions of the realm is round 266,714 acres and consists of 60% forests, 18% bare rock and thirteen% alpine tundra. In line with statistics, about 11% of the site is eleven,000 ft high. Here is a description of eight things you need to see in Rocky Mountains.

1. Roads/Trails

You may discover the roads and rails on a vehicle or horseback, but if you're match, you can also visit the sights on foot. Trail Ridge Road is a long stretch in the park and affords a spectacular view at a height of 12,183.

2. Peaks

The Rocky Mountain has over 100 peaks at a height of over 11,000 feet. Moreover, within the North, you'll be able to see snow-covered By no means Summer time Mountains in addition to 17 different peaks. Aside from this, Longs Peak is 14,259 toes high and is likely one of the most favorite destinations for hikers and climbers.

3. Glaciers

While the glaciers are retreating because of the worldwide warming and other temperature modifications, you may still discover the sky-high glaciers over there, akin to Sprague, Moomaw, Mills and Andrews, just to name a few.

4. Alpine Visitor Center

At a height of eleven,796 feet, you'll be able to see the Alpine Visitor Center, which runs alongside the popular Trail Ridge Road. This is without doubt one of the prime relaxation stop in the Rocky Mountains.

5. Water Sites

In the Rocky Mountains, you will discover numerous waterfalls, rivers, lakes and streams. They are ideal for pictures, rafting, kayaking, fishing and sightseeing. As soon as there, you'll be able to select Bear Lake Road, The Lock Sky Pond or Glass Lake, for instance.

6. Plants

The numerous environmental zones of the park offer a host of flora and fauna. As an illustration, the park gives meadows with tall grass and amazing wildflowers, dense forests, wetlands and Roosevelt National Forest. Alternatively, the high zones provide subalpine fir trees, shrubs and wildflowers. These plants will steal your coronary heart and you will not need to come back home.

7. Animals

The fauna part of the Rocky Mountains embrace larks, sparrows, ravens, finches, falcons, eagles, mule deer, elk, sheep, bighorn, black bears, coyotes, lions and so on. Aside from this, in case you are at higher elevations, you will discover lovely pikas, marmots, rabbits, deer mice, ermine, bobcats and red foxes.

Besides, the park is residence to some endangered species, akin to cutthroat trout, yellow-billed cuckoo and the Canada lynx. In addition, you can find over a hundred and forty species of butterflies and tons of species of different insects.
